TollTag at DFW Airport

The TollTag is a convenient way to pay for Terminal and Express at DFW Airport. It is easy to sign up for the service, and it is free to get a TollTag. To start using your TollTag at DFW, existing customers can use their current account as long as it is secured with a credit card. New customers must apply for a TollTag account and provide a credit card number to secure the account.

TollTag must be turned on for DFW parking and pass-through activity. When entering and exiting the airport, customers should not pull up too closely to the vehicle in front and should use the designated entry and exit lanes to avoid invalid charges to their account. TollTag lanes are equipped with gate arms, so drivers must come to a complete stop before passing through. Parking fees of up to $10 are deducted from the pre-paid account balance, while fees greater than $10 are charged directly to the card on file.

DFW Airport does not use ZipCash, and there is no extra charge for using TollTag at the airport. If your account balance falls below the replenishment threshold, your credit card will be automatically charged to increase your pre-paid balance. However, if your card is declined, your account will be blocked until the outstanding parking fees are paid in full, and a $20 service charge will be applied.

For customers who do not wish to use their TollTag at DFW Airport, they should enter through the Ticket Only lane and obtain a ticket for entry.

TollTag can be used for payment on toll roads in Texas, Oklahoma, Kansas, and most of Florida and Colorado. It offers the lowest toll rates, and tolls are automatically deducted from your account.

Contacting DFW Airport Parking Guest Relations

If you have a query about your parking experience at DFW Airport, you can contact Parking Guest Relations. The phone number for Parking Guest Relations is +1-972-973-3112. You can also email your query to [email protected].

The phone lines and email are monitored Monday through Friday, between 8:00 a.m. and 4:00 p.m.

If you have a question about your pre-booked parking purchase, you can visit the DFW Airport FAQs page.

If you have a query about airport parking and pass-through, you can contact the airport directly.

TollTag customers and their benefits

The TollTag is a free, convenient, and easy way to pay for parking and pass-through road tolls at DFW Airport. It offers the lowest toll rates on TEXpress Lanes, saving you money on your trips. With a TollTag, you can enjoy the convenience of automatic toll payments on every toll road in Texas, Oklahoma, and Kansas, and all TEXpress Lanes. No more worrying about carrying cash or digging for change at toll booths!

TollTag members with accounts linked to a valid debit or credit card can use their TollTag to pay for terminal or remote parking at DFW Airport. The TollTag must be turned on for DFW parking and pass-through activity, and customers must use the designated entry and exit lanes marked with TollTag signs to avoid invalid charges to their account.

In addition to the convenience of automatic payments, TollTag customers can also benefit from the TollPerks rewards program. This exclusive program for TollTag members allows you to earn points as you drive on NTTA roads. For every dollar spent with your TollTag, you earn 100 TollPerks points, which can be redeemed for discounts and deals on gas, dining, entertainment, and more.

The TollTag is not just limited to DFW Airport or Texas. With a TollTag, you can explore all of Texas, Oklahoma, Kansas, and most of Florida and Colorado with ease. Your TollTag is your payment passport, providing you with the lowest toll rates across these states.

For those who regularly use toll roads, the TollTag offers a $40 prepaid balance option to keep up with your driving activity. However, if you only use toll roads occasionally, you can still save by opening a TollTag account with a $10 or $20 prepaid balance and enjoy the same benefits and convenience.

With the TollTag, you can say goodbye to monthly ZipCash bills and possible late fees. Your tolls are electronically debited from your account, which is linked to your credit or debit card. Plus, with the TollTag app, you can easily manage your account, check your balance, print receipts, and update your information on the go.
